§ 8-1408 — "Cancellation of a driver's license" defined

Kansas·Ch. 8 AUTOMOBILES AND OTHER VEHICLES·Art. 14 UNIFORM ACT REGULATING TRAFFIC; DEFINITIONS
"Cancellation of a driver's license" means the annulment or termination by formal action of the division of a person's driver's license because of some error or defect in the license or because the licensee is not entitled to such license, but the cancellation of a license is without prejudice, except for a cancellation because of a violation of K.S.A. 8-260, and amendments thereto, and application for a new license may be made at any time after such cancellation.

Legislative History

L. 1974, ch. 33, § 8-1408; L. 1975, ch. 39, § 4; L. 1996, ch. 219, § 5; July 1.
